Fixing Winbox copyright Problems : A Detailed Manual
Experiencing difficulty connecting into your Mikrotik router via Winbox? Don't fret! Several typical reasons can cause authentication failures. First, double-check your username and secret. Remember that usernames are often case-sensitive! Afterward, check the router's IP location is correct; a typo can stop Winbox from discovering it. If your IP is correct, try deleting your browser’s cache or using a different browser. Lastly , rebooting the router to its factory settings might be necessary, but remember this will erase your current setup, so proceed with caution and back up your configuration beforehand if achievable.
Using Winbox on Android: A Guide
The question of whether you can install Winbox as an copyright on your phone is surprisingly common . Officially, MikroTik doesn't offer a direct Android version of Winbox. However, it *is* possible to access it with a bit of effort. The typical method involves employing Android emulators, like BlueStacks, NoxPlayer, or Memu Play. These emulators mimic a Windows desktop, allowing you to install the regular Winbox file . Alternatively, there's the potential to use a remote Winbox connection, where you connect your MikroTik router from your Android phone through a web interface or SSH client.
Here’s a simple summary:
- Using an Emulator: Provides a near-native Winbox feel but can be heavy on your device.
- Remote Connection: A lighter solution if you only need essential management.
- Direct copyright Installation: While rumored , direct, functional Winbox APKs are uncommon and potentially unsafe . Proceed with caution .

Winbox Download & Setup: A Complete Introductory Guide
Getting started with MikroTik routers often involves using Winbox, a powerful tool for configuring your device. This simple guide will walk you through the acquisition and first setup of Winbox, even if you're a complete beginner . First, navigate to the MikroTik portal (mikrotik.com) and head to the "Downloads" section. Locate the Winbox download for your OS – it's available for Windows, macOS, and Linux. Upon the download is retrieved , execute it. You don’t typically need to set up it; Winbox is a standalone program . To connect, you'll need the router's IP address . The default is usually 192.168.88.1. Enter this, along with the default username (admin) and no password. Finally , click "Connect" and you’re in!
- Get Winbox from mikrotik.com
- Find your router's IP address
- Use 'admin' as the identifier and leave the password clear
